Transaction

efc1aa99af96cc4bf6c412c012b5363704a9d23b5e4e0b285ea045ec603ecbc9
251,338 confirmations
Timestamp
1622828922
Block686,261
Fee20,520 sats
Fee rate65.4 sats/vB
view on mempool.space

Inputs & Outputs